Description
How we arrived in a posttruth era, when alternative facts replace actual facts, and feelings have more weight than evidence.Are we living in a posttruth world, where alternative facts replace actual facts and feelings have more weight than evidence? How did we get here? In this volume in the MIT Press Essential Knowledge series, Lee McIntyre traces the development of the posttruth phenomenon from science denial through the rise of fake news, from our psychological blind spots to the publics retreat into information silos.What, exactly, is posttruth? Is it wishful thinking, political spin, mass delusion, boldfaced lying? McIntyre analyzes recent examplesclaims about inauguration crowd size, crime statistics, and the popular voteand finds that posttruth is an assertion of ideological supremacy by which its practitioners try to compel someone to believe something regardless of the evidence. Yet posttruth didnt begin with the 2016 election; the denial of scientific facts about smoking, evolution, vaccines, and climate change offers a road map for more widespread fact denial. Add to this the wiredin cognitive biases that make us feel that our conclusions are based on good reasoning even when they are not, the decline of traditional media and the rise of social media, and the emergence of fake news as a political tool, and we have the ideal conditions for posttruth. McIntyre also argues provocatively that the right wing borrowed from postmodernismspecifically, the idea that there is no such thing as objective truthin its attacks on science and facts.McIntyre argues that we can fight posttruth, and that the first step in fighting posttruth is to understand it.
